在R中创建LaTeX半矩阵的方法是使用xtable
包和print.xtable
函数。下面是一个完整的示例代码:
# 安装和加载xtable包
install.packages("xtable")
library(xtable)
# 创建一个半矩阵
mat <- matrix(1:25, nrow = 5)
mat[lower.tri(mat)] <- NA
# 将半矩阵转换为xtable对象
xtable_obj <- xtable(mat)
# 打印LaTeX代码
print.xtable(xtable_obj, include.rownames = FALSE, include.colnames = FALSE)
这段代码首先安装并加载xtable
包。然后,创建一个5x5的矩阵,并将下三角部分的元素设置为NA,以创建一个半矩阵。接下来,使用xtable
函数将半矩阵转换为xtable对象。最后,使用print.xtable
函数打印出LaTeX代码,其中include.rownames
和include.colnames
参数设置为FALSE,以不包含行名和列名。
这种方法可以用于在R中创建LaTeX半矩阵,并且可以通过调整矩阵的大小和内容来满足不同的需求。
腾讯云相关产品和产品介绍链接地址:
请注意,以上链接仅供参考,具体产品选择应根据实际需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云